What is a user experience manager?

A user experience manager oversees the UX design team, consulting with designers, developers, software engineers, and the marketing department. In this career, you develop product goals, staff a project team, and oversee the implementation of a project. You work with testers and the quality assurance department as well as create tests for your products. This tests determine how users or customers feel about the designs and, with feedback, you work to tweak them accordingly.

How does a user experience manager typically collaborate with cross-functional teams to achieve project goals?

A User Experience Manager works closely with product managers, developers, designers, and marketing teams to ensure cohesive project delivery. They lead UX strategy discussions, facilitate user research sessions, and translate user insights into actionable design recommendations. Effective communication and coordination are key, as they bridge the gap between technical implementation and user-centric design. Regular meetings, workshops, and design reviews are common practices to align all stakeholders and keep projects on track.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a user experience man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a User Experience Manager, you need expertise in UX design principles, user research, and a background in design, psychology, or a related field. Familiarity with design tools such as Figma, Sketch, Adobe XD, and analytics platforms is typically required, along with knowledge of usability testing methods. Strong leadership, communication, and problem-solving skills help you guide teams and advocate for user-centered solutions. These abilities are vital for creating intuitive digital experiences that align with business goals and drive user satisfaction.

What is the difference between User Experience Manager vs UX Designer?

AspectUser Experience ManagerUX Designer
ResponsibilitiesOversees UX strategy, manages teams, and aligns user experience with business goalsDesigns user interfaces, creates wireframes, and develops user-centered designs
Required SkillsLeadership, project management, UX research, and communicationDesign tools, prototyping, user research, and visual design
Work EnvironmentCollaborates with cross-functional teams, often in managerial settingsFocuses on design tasks, working closely with developers and stakeholders
Common UsageUsed in organizations to lead UX teams and strategyUsed by individuals to create and implement user interface designs

The User Experience Manager and UX Designer roles share a focus on improving user satisfaction but differ in scope. The UX Manager oversees the entire UX process and team, while the UX Designer concentrates on creating specific design solutions. Both roles require UX knowledge, but the manager's role emphasizes leadership and strategy.

About the Role:
SecurityScorecard is looking for a stellar, empathetic, and results-oriented Senior UX Manager who leads people the way great designers craft products: with intention, empathy, and an uncompromising results orientation. This is a player-coach role for someone who has mastered the senior IC craft - end-to-end product design, design systems, accessibility-first execution, AI-native workflows - and is now ready to multiply that excellence through a team.
You'll own team health, design velocity, and process - including running Agile scrum ceremonies that keep design planned, visible, and delivered on cadence with Product and Engineering. You'll spearhead the operating system of the design organization: structured workflows, transparent tracking, a governed Design System, and a feedback culture where critique is direct, kind, and elevating in both directions.
We're looking for someone human-led and empathy-driven who is also relentlessly accountable to outcomes - an excellent feedback giver and taker who brings their best self, meets people where they are, and moves the whole team in the same direction. You've done the work you'll be managing. Now you'll set the standard - and bring others up with you.
What You'll Do
  • People Leadership & Team Health: Directly manage a team of designers at a healthy span of control. Conduct meaningful 1:1s, performance reviews, and career development conversations. Lead with empathy, own team morale and retention with measurable targets, and cultivate a culture of transparency where every designer knows where they stand and where they're headed.
  • Agile Design Process Leadership: Run and continuously improve Agile ceremonies for the design team - sprint planning, standups, retrospectives, and design reviews. Integrate design seamlessly into scrum cycles alongside Product and Engineering, ensuring design work is planned, visible, estimated, and delivered on cadence - never a bottleneck, never a black box.
  • Hands-On Design Excellence: Stay close to the craft. You can own a feature end-to-end when needed - from discovery and wireframes through high-fidelity UI and production handoff - and you review, critique, and elevate the team's output daily. Your feedback raises the bar; your example sets it.
  • Stakeholder Management & Cross-Functional Partnership: Serve as the primary design liaison to Product Management, Engineering, and business stakeholders. Translate between design intent and business priorities fluently. Participate in roadmap planning, negotiate scope with clarity and directness, and build the cross-functional trust that makes design a strategic partner - not a service desk.
  • Research & Data Integration: Ensure the team synthesizes usability testing and behavioral analytics (FullStory, Pendo) into design iterations. Partner with UX Research to translate findings into personas, journey maps, and design decisions grounded in evidence - not opinion.
  • AI-Native Team Enablement: Champion AI-augmented design workflows across the team - Figma AI, Claude, and emerging tooling - to compress design cycles without sacrificing quality. Set adoption goals, share best practices, and model an AI-by-Design mindset.
  • Talent Development & Feedback Culture: Build professional growth plans for every direct report with clear markers for success. Give feedback that is direct, kind, and actionable - and receive it the same way. Stretch senior designers toward promotion and expanded scope, and make this team known as a place where great designers grow.

Required Qualifications:
  • 8+ years of experience in UX/Product Design, including 3+ years directly managing designers - with a portfolio and track record demonstrating both craft excellence and team leadership.
  • Hands-on experience running Agile scrum ceremonies in some capacity - sprint planning, standups, retrospectives, backlog grooming - and integrating design into agile product development cycles.
  • Full command of the senior IC toolkit: end-to-end product design ownership from discovery and wireframing through high-fidelity UI and production handoff. You've done the job you'll be managing - at a high level.
  • Deep proficiency in Figma, including component architecture, auto-layout, variables, and prototyping. You think in systems, not just screens - and you can teach others to do the same.
  • Hands-on experience building, governing, and scaling Design Systems that measurably accelerate design and engineering velocity.
  • Strong understanding of accessibility standards (WCAG 2.2) and experience embedding inclusive design practices into team workflows.
  • Experience synthesizing behavioral analytics (FullStory, Pendo, Amplitude, or similar) and usability testing into design decisions - and coaching teams to do so.
  • Proven stakeholder management skills - you communicate design rationale persuasively to Product, Engineering, and executive audiences, and you negotiate priorities with clarity and directness.
  • Human-led and empathy-driven: you put people first, listen deeply, and build psychological safety - while staying relentlessly results-oriented and accountable to outcomes.
  • An excellent feedback giver and taker: you deliver critique that is direct, constructive, and inspiring - and you actively seek, welcome, and act on feedback about your own leadership.
  • Bachelor's degree in Design, Human-Computer Interaction, or a related field. Equivalent professional experience accepted.
